US Visa India: Appointment Wait Times & How to Reduce Them

Securing a US permit for India can be a challenging process, largely due to significant appointment wait times. Currently, the wait for an interview slot can stretch to multiple months, depending on the chosen embassy and the permit type. This circumstance is due to a mix of factors including previous backlogs, increased demand and staffing limitations. To potentially decrease your wait, consider these strategies:

  • Check Regularly: Frequently monitor the online appointment scheduling system as slots can open up unexpectedly.
  • Explore Alternate Locations: Be open to scheduling your interview at a different embassy , even if it requires travel .
  • Consider Premium Appointment Services: While expensive, the Premium Appointment Service provides expedited interview scheduling.
  • Follow Official Updates: Stay informed about any announcements or revisions to the appointment scheduling process from the American consulate page.

Remember, persistence is key, and diligent monitoring can significantly impact your possibilities of securing an interview appointment sooner.

Securing Your US Tourist Visa Appointment: A Step-by-Step Guide

Getting a US tourist visa is a process of actions, and obtaining an meeting is frequently the initial challenge. Here’s a simple guide to help you navigate this essential phase. To begin, visit the official US Department of State website and create a profile on the Consular Electronic Application Center (the CEAC). Next, finish the online DS-160 application thoroughly and send in it. You'll receive a confirmation sheet with a unique application ID – keep this data carefully. Afterward, pay the non-refundable visa cost. Lastly, use the appointment scheduling tool on the US Embassy or Embassy page to find an open date. Remember that meeting slots can be scarce, so review frequently and be willing with your chosen options.

  • Create a profile on the Consular Electronic Application Center (the CEAC)

  • Fill out the DS-160 questionnaire

  • Submit the visa charge

  • Select an open date
